How they compare

United Arab Emirates currently reports 318 1000 USD against 272 1000 USD in Brazil, a difference of 46 1000 USD.

That makes United Arab Emirates's figure about 1.2 times Brazil's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 9 shared years of data; in 1999 it was United Arab Emirates ahead.

Brazil ranks 23rd and United Arab Emirates ranks 22nd of 40 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Brazil averaged higher in 1 and United Arab Emirates in 2.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
